Output ae2b0c3851ed59569b281190962fc99d3916adc2e0792e6e0d7cf9565720ae6f:0

value
27120898
script pubkey
OP_0 OP_PUSHBYTES_20 ba058e0624566780d6638933633b1b617e1ddd41
address
bc1qhgzcup3y2encp4nr3yekxwcmv9lpmh2pcmhenr
transaction
ae2b0c3851ed59569b281190962fc99d3916adc2e0792e6e0d7cf9565720ae6f
confirmations
191646
spent
true